| I'm brand new and excited to start trading. I've been working to populate my trading list and have been stumped by this question. Looked around but couldn't find a solid answer: Are bulbs traded as seeds? Or are they exclusively traded in the plant forum? I would love to track down some saffron crocus bulbs, but don't know where to put it on my wish list or request them. |

| I don't think there is a definate amswer to your question. From what I have seen in my years here they are usually traded as plants. If though they are not blooming size then I would think that they would be traded for seed though in doing so the postage would be higher so you might suggest a trade such as 'HAVE daff bulbs will trade 6 bulbs for 6 paks of seeds'. When offering in exchange for plants it might go like this 'Have 6 daff bulbs, looking for 3 plants in exchange' I sure hope this helps. |
